Here's a 740km race you need to try out TG.

http://www.yukonriverquest.com/

Well for some it's a race, a lot of teams just do it to survive and finish. I have a couple of friends doing it right now. One is a corporate lawyer from Edmonton, this is his sixth time ( he'll be happy if they finish with in 20 hours of the winners :D and the other one is a welding teacher at RDC, his first time.

Their team name is Blazing Paddles 6 / Mens Tandem Canoe. According to this they haven't been seen since 11:16 pm last night. 8O

Hey TG there's some videos on the race web site now. I got together with the Blazing Paddle's guys last weekend. Lots of stories to listen too.

If you check out the videos, they went through the 5 Finger Rapids at 2am, the new guy on the team said he'd never been pumped up like that for anything he's ever done in his life. They made it through alright, then they just floated for awhile to come down and just relax. By that time they were starting to see things in the shadows, the big rocks sticking out of the water started looking like things. And then all of sudden a beaver surfaced and slapped it's tail right beside the canoe and scared the shit out of them and they flipped the canoe.

Oh and if you go, don't take dried apricots, they found out they work as good as prunes. :lol:

They spent half a day with the heresy squirts.
